Explore Rent Prices Near Clifton Park, NY

Clifton Park, NY’s average rent price is $1,749 per month. Compare rent prices and available listings in nearby cities to find better value or more options that fit your budget.

Average Rent
Niskayuna $1,460
Colonie $1,785
Scotia $1,312
Latham $1,562
Schenectady $1,617

Average Monthly Rent is calculated using the average rent of active one-bedroom apartment listings.

Clifton Park, NY Apartments for Rent

Known as a great place to live, work, and play, Clifton Park is a premier family-friendly suburbia in New York. With loads of restaurants, retailers, and nature preserves, this town offers all of the conveniences and amenities you could need right in the area.

Clifton Park’s greatest perk is in fact its parks. The Vischer Ferry Nature & Historic Preserve is a one-of-a-kind protected space that offers hiking, fishing, cross-country skiing, bird watching, and scenic nature walks. With 15 miles of trails, this nature preserve is the perfect place for exploring the great outdoors. Be sure to catch a live performance at Upstate Concert Hall, or take the whole family to pick your own fruit and pet friendly farm animals at Bowman Orchards! You can feel secure sending your children to the quality public schools in the Shenendehowa School System, a great place for educational growth in New York. If you’re a commuter, you’ll love this town for its access to major interstates and proximity to major cities like Troy, Albany, and Schenectady. Not to mention Clifton Park is a short 13 miles north of the Albany International Airport and just a few miles from the Schenectady County Airport!
